We are proud to say we have simply amazing people in our family of Clients. Each month we take time out to shine a spotlight on our clients’ accomplishments, passions, and experiences. Please meet Joseph and Paula Gurney.

Joseph Gurney was born in Brooklyn NY and Paula Gurney was born in Absecon NJ. Paula and Joe met in the third grade in Elmont NY and became friends and then high school sweethearts. After graduating High School in 1953 Paula and Joe got engaged and married in 1954.

Once married, Paula and Joe moved into a home in Elmont NY and started their family. Over the years, Paula stayed home to raise their three children while Joe worked full time in the auto parts business. After many years of hard work and sacrifice, Joe saved up enough money to buy his own auto parts business on long Island. Also, during these years, Joe dedicated what little free time he had, and was a volunteer fireman in Elmont NY.

In 1970, Joe became one of the youngest Chiefs of the Elmont Fire Department. After serving as Chief, Paula and Joe moved the family to Commack NY where again, Joe joined the Commack Fire Department and continued to run his auto parts and Goodyear tire store. For the second time in his fire department career, Joe became Chief of the Commack Fire Department and then Commissioner of the Commack Fire District.

After many long years as a business owner and firemen, Joe sold his business in 2004 and retired to Florida with Paula. During his retirement, Paula and Joe have travelled around the country in their motor home and enjoyed time with their children, grandchildren and great grandchildren.
